The collection consists of academic materials and writings including 23 spiral notebooks, 42 bound noteboooks, and 1 term
paper by Russel T. Smith. Notes taken in history and education classes at William & Mary (1970-1972, 1979); as well as notes
in English, geology, government, and history classes at the University of Texas (1963-1969) are also included. The collection
also contains a personal family history and manuscript composed by Russell Smith entitled "Random Reminiscences of the College
of William & Mary During the 1970s." The manuscript is restricted until the death of the author.
